Précédent | Suivant |
L’instanciation correspond à la création d’objets. Les classes forment un type de variable. Pour créer une variable du type désiré, vous devez utiliser l'opérateur new.
Vous devez spécifier la classe dont l’objet créé sera l’instance et fournir les paramètres éventuellement requis par le constructeur de la classe.
$objet = new nom_classe($parametres);
Exemple :
<?php
// déclaration de la classe
ma_classe
class ma_classe {
function ma_classe($mavar)
{
echo "Le
constructeur appelle le paramètre <b>$mavar</b><br>";
}
}
//Instanciaition de la classe
ma_classe
$a = new ma_classe("nouveau
paramètre");
?>
création de l'objet $a de type ma_classe qui permet d'afficher :
Le constructeur appelle le paramètre nouveau paramètre.